Wuthering Heights by Emily Brontë

Ah, what would September be without revisiting a classic? This month, I lovingly picked up my cherished copy of "Wuthering Heights" by the talented Emily Brontë, gifted to me by my youngest daughter, Ella. This novel is an emotional whirlwind filled with passion, heartbreak, and the haunting beauty of the Yorkshire moors.

Brontë’s intricate character development and vivid descriptions transport readers to a world of raw emotions. I found myself swept away by the tempestuous love story of Heathcliff and Catherine, their bond both captivating and tragic. There’s something undeniably powerful about Brontë’s prose that evokes deep feelings and prompts contemplation about love, revenge, and the complexities of human nature,  along with the destructive power of obsession, illustrating how the characters' intense emotions can transcend time and ultimately haunt future generations. Additionally, the interplay between nature and the characters' psychological states highlights the connection between environment and identity, emphasizing how the raw, wild landscape of the Yorkshire moors mirrors the tumult within the human heart. It is powerful writing, evocative and intense, and I just love it!

As I immersed myself in the pages, I experienced a familiar sense of nostalgia. Each reading offers new insights, revealing the layers of Brontë’s genius. If you haven’t yet experienced "Wuthering Heights," I encourage you to embrace this classic tale of passion and despair. It’s a timeless work that resonates deeply, reminding us of the complexities of the human heart that stand true today.
